# py-todoist-mcp

A Python MCP (Model Context Protocol) server for Todoist integration, enabling AI assistants to manage tasks and projects via the Model Context Protocol.

## Features

- **Task Management**: Create, read, update, complete, and delete tasks
- **Project Management**: Manage Todoist projects with support for nested projects
- **Filter Support**: Query tasks using Todoist's powerful filter syntax
- **Error Handling**: Robust error handling with user-friendly messages
- **Structured Logging**: Comprehensive logging for debugging and monitoring

## Prerequisites

- Python 3.13 or higher
- [uv](https://github.com/astral-sh/uv) for Python package management
- A Todoist API token

## Installation

### 1. Install with uv

```bash
uv tool install git+https://github.com/chris-jelly/py-todoist-mcp.git
```

This installs `todoist-mcp` into an isolated environment and makes it available globally on your `PATH`.

### 2. Set up your API token

The server reads `TODOIST_API_TOKEN` from the environment. Add it to your shell profile (`~/.bashrc`, `~/.zshrc`, etc.):

```bash
# Add to your shell profile
export TODOIST_API_TOKEN="your-api-token-here"
```

To obtain your Todoist API token:
1. Log in to [Todoist](https://todoist.com)
2. Go to Settings → Integrations → Developer
3. Copy your API token

> **Note:** Avoid placing your API token directly in MCP configuration files. These files are easy to accidentally commit or share. The server will pick up the token from your environment automatically.

## Available Tools

### Task Tools

| Tool | Description |
|------|-------------|
| `todoist_get_tasks` | List tasks with optional filters (project_id, filter_string) |
| `todoist_get_task` | Get a single task by ID with full details |
| `todoist_add_task` | Create a new task with content, description, due_date, priority, project_id, labels |
| `todoist_update_task` | Update task attributes by ID |
| `todoist_complete_task` | Mark a task as complete by ID |
| `todoist_delete_task` | Delete a task by ID |

### Project Tools

| Tool | Description |
|------|-------------|
| `todoist_get_projects` | List all projects |
| `todoist_get_project` | Get a single project by ID with full details |
| `todoist_add_project` | Create a new project with name, color, parent_id |
| `todoist_update_project` | Update project attributes by ID |
| `todoist_delete_project` | Delete a project by ID |

## Troubleshooting

### Server won't start

- Verify `TODOIST_API_TOKEN` is set correctly
- Check that Python 3.13+ is installed: `python --version`
- Ensure uv is installed: `uv --version`

### Authentication errors

- Verify your API token is correct and hasn't expired
- Check that your Todoist account is active
- Ensure the token has appropriate permissions

### AI Assistant not connecting

**For Opencode:**
- Verify the configuration JSON syntax
- Check the Opencode logs: `~/.config/opencode/logs/`
- Run `opencode --version` to ensure it's installed correctly
- Restart Opencode after configuration changes

**For Codex:**
- Verify the configuration JSON syntax
- Check Codex output for error messages
- Restart Codex after configuration changes
